BC folk hero, internet sensation, and Chief Medical Officer Dr. Bonnie Henry is one of the subjects for a fundraiser dedicated to ease local food insecurity.

Calgary artist Mandy Stobo has created three portraits of Canadian public health heroines: our own beloved Dr. Henry; Dr.Deena Hinshaw, Chief Medical Officer of Alberta; and Dr. Theresa Tam, Chief Public Health Officer of Canada.

Charity T-shirt portraits/design by Mandy Stobo (SophieGrace/Madame Premier)

The portraits are featured on a limited-edition collection of t-shirts by Canadian fashion brands SophieGrace and Madame Premier, and 100% of the proceeds from the sales of these shirts will be going to local initiatives in Vancouver (Greater Vancouver Food Bank), Calgary (Fresh Routes), and Toronto (Second Harvest) to support food security for vulnerable citizens.

“Both of our brands are focused on honouring women and celebrating their success,” said SophieGrace founder Emma May, in an email. “Seeing these incredible women of science help guide and calm us through these unprecedented times inspired us to do something to help.”

The T-shirts are 100% combed and ring-spun cotton, and they retail for $45 plus taxes and shipping. They can be purchased here and here.

Stobo has made the portrait files available on her website for anyone who wants to pay homage to these remarkable women leading the pandemic responses in Alberta, BC, and Canada.
